Patent · US Expired

Method and system for secure debugging of a secure software module

US6742177B1 · kind B1 · utility

19Cited by
16References
16Claims
0Family size

Assignee

Inventors

Key dates

Filing dateMar 31, 2000
Grant dateMay 25, 2004
Priority date
Expiry dateMar 31, 2020

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F11/362
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A method to debug application interface calls made to a tamper-resistant software module. The method comprises the steps of: loading a first application to be debugged using a debugging application, wherein the application makes one or more function calls to a tamper-resistant software module. A debugger application for symbolically debugging the first application is run and the debugger application with an initialization file that performs the steps of: loading a client application running a client socket service; loading a server application running a server socket service; loading the tamper-resistant software module with one or more function calls made thereto by the first application. The client application translates the one or more function calls made to the tamper-resistant software module during the running of the debugger application into socket calls and returns any status received from the socket calls to the first application. The server application translates the one or more function calls made to the tamper-resistant software module that are received via socket calls from the client application into function calls into the tamper-resistance software module and return…

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.